Basic bismuth salicylate
Synonyms
Bismuth subsalicylate;
Bismuth, (2-hydroxybenzoato-O1,O2)oxo-;
Category
Anionic Surfactant
> Carboxylate
>> Cyclic Carboxylate
>>> Aryl Carboxylate
>>>> Hydroxybenzoate
Chemical Numbering System
CAS: 14882-18-9
EINECS: 238-953-1
Molecular Formula & Molecular Weight
Molecular Formula: C7H5BiO4
Molecular Weight: 362.09
Structure
Properties
Appearance (1), solid.
Solubility insoluble in water.
Stability stable. Easily oxidized.
Risk Solid form: flammable material; irritation, irritation to skin, eye, respiratory system. Harmful products of combustion are CO, CO2 and so on. Contact with strong oxidants, can cause to burn.
